2,2,4-Trimethyl-1,2-Dihydroquinoline shines in natural and synthetic rubber compounding, making it pivotal for industrial and automotive components. Its granular or pastille form ensures easy integration during manufacturing. Sizzling heat and oxidation resistance, paired with limited water absorption and compatibility across rubber types, make it ideal for tires, hoses, belts, and other demanding rubber products. Q: How should 2,2,4-Trimethyl-1,2-Dihydroquinoline be stored for optimal performance?
A: Store the compound in a cool, ventilated area, away from direct heat and light, to maintain its high antioxidant activity and stability.
Q: What are the primary benefits of using this product in rubber manufacturing?
A: It improves rubber's resistance to heat, oxidation, and flex cracking, significantly enhancing aging resistance and extending the lifespan of the final rubber products.
Q: Where is the main application site for 2,2,4-Trimethyl-1,2-Dihydroquinoline?
A: The compound is primarily used in natural and synthetic rubber compounding, making it suitable for automotive, industrial, and manufacturing sectors requiring durable rubber goods.
